Onboarding: PinPoint address autocomplete (Larkvale stack). Review PRs against the suggestion ranker only; geocoding lives elsewhere. Staging reviewer account locks weekly when tokens expire — known issue, fix pending. Don't file tickets. Run the recovery flow from the login page and supply the passphrase below.

strongbox words: druath-quenael

### Audit item 14 — Websocket reconnect loop

The Pondglass client hammered the gateway with reconnect attempts whenever the token expired mid-session — no backoff, no jitter. Fix adds exponential backoff capped at 60s and a token refresh before retry. Reviewer, please double-check the retry counter actually resets on a clean handshake; it didn't in the first draft. Sign-off on the backoff constants belongs to the module owner.

signatory, yahog-badug: Quenix Ulaael

Subject: Heads up — DR drill next Tuesday

Hi there, welcome aboard!

Quick note: next Tuesday we're running a disaster-recovery drill on Cloudwhistle, our weather-alert fan-out. We'll pretend the Tarrow datacenter vanishes and see how fast the standby picks up alert delivery. Your part is easy — watch the dashboard and flag anything that looks stuck for more than two minutes. Shout in the drill channel if confused; nobody bites. To open the drill credentials locker, use the passphrase below.

vault phrase of taweg-fahif = novwyn-juleth-wenys-ralath-zorael-ralael

# Service Accounts: String Extraction

The `extract-i18n` script pulls translatable strings from all Bramblewick repos and pushes them to the Glossa service. It runs under the `i18n-extractor` service account. Do not run it under your personal account; Glossa rate-limits individual users aggressively. The account has write access to the staging catalog only. Set the token in your shell before invoking the script. The current staging token is below.

API key for kahap-kafog: zpat15_6qzxZ7YR8aDwjmp

Subject: Spoolkit handover

Hey Marit,

Handing over Spoolkit, our printer-spooler microservice, before I'm out next week. Release cadence is every other Thursday; the only flaky bit is the queue-drain check, which sometimes needs a rerun. Pipeline docs are in the team wiki under "Spoolkit releases." One thing you'll need right away: deploys won't go through staging unless the artifact is signed, and the verifier is strict about it. The signing key you'll use is right here.

Cheers,
Tobben

rollout seal: bky3_7wZ